Author: ctan
Date: Sun Feb 22 15:09:36 2009
New Revision: 746724
URL: http://svn.apache.org/viewvc?rev=746724&view=rev
Log:
fixed exception when updating project from working copy with a null project dependency version
in distributed build
Modified:
continuum/trunk/continuum-buildagent/continuum-buildagent-core/src/main/java/org/apache/continuum/buildagent/build/execution/AbstractBuildExecutor.java
Modified: continuum/trunk/continuum-buildagent/continuum-buildagent-core/src/main/java/org/apache/continuum/buildagent/build/execution/AbstractBuildExecutor.java
URL: http://svn.apache.org/viewvc/continuum/trunk/continuum-buildagent/continuum-buildagent-core/src/main/java/org/apache/continuum/buildagent/build/execution/AbstractBuildExecutor.java?rev=746724&r1=746723&r2=746724&view=diff
==============================================================================
--- continuum/trunk/continuum-buildagent/continuum-buildagent-core/src/main/java/org/apache/continuum/buildagent/build/execution/AbstractBuildExecutor.java
(original)
+++ continuum/trunk/continuum-buildagent/continuum-buildagent-core/src/main/java/org/apache/continuum/buildagent/build/execution/AbstractBuildExecutor.java
Sun Feb 22 15:09:36 2009
@@ -422,7 +422,14 @@
Map map = new HashMap();
map.put( ContinuumBuildAgentUtil.KEY_GROUP_ID, dependency.getGroupId() );
map.put( ContinuumBuildAgentUtil.KEY_ARTIFACT_ID, dependency.getArtifactId()
);
- map.put( ContinuumBuildAgentUtil.KEY_PROJECT_VERSION, dependency.getVersion()
);
+ if ( StringUtils.isNotBlank( dependency.getVersion() ) )
+ {
+ map.put( ContinuumBuildAgentUtil.KEY_PROJECT_VERSION, dependency.getVersion()
);
+ }
+ else
+ {
+ map.put( ContinuumBuildAgentUtil.KEY_PROJECT_VERSION, "" );
+ }
pDependencies.add( map );
}
|